Looking directly into the end of a round Dell barrel connector tip (such as the standard 7.4mm or 4.5mm plugs), the components route to specific contact surfaces: : Connects to the Blue (ID) wire. Inner Wall Ring : Connects to the White (Positive) wire. Outer Barrel Surface : Connects to the Black (Ground) wire. How the Dell Smart ID System Works

Dell utilizes a proprietary smart charging system consisting of a positive DC voltage wire (+19.5V) , a negative ground wire (GND) , and a central data/identification communication wire (ID) . If the central ID wire is improperly connected or broken, your Dell laptop will display an "Unknown AC Adapter" error message in the BIOS, throttling performance and refusing to charge the battery.
